May 2013 Bankruptcy Filing Statistics for the Eastern District of North Carolina

Published June 18, 2013 by Sasser Law Firm

Last month in May 2013, 695 new bankruptcy petitions were filed with the court in the Eastern District of North Carolina. Of those cases filed, 231 cases were Chapter 7, 13 cases were Chapter 11 and 450 cases were Chapter 13. ...
